OHMYGOSSIP — Meghan Trainor is keen to return to ‘The Voice UK’ “one day”.
The 26-year-old singer left the ITV singing competition earlier this year after learning she was expecting her first child with husband Daryl Sabara, but the star – who was replaced on the panel by Anne-Marie – hopes she will be able to return to her “dream job” at some point.
She told The Sun newspaper’s Bizarre TV column: “‘The Voice’ is my dream job. I did that spit-in-the-cup thing (DNA ancestry test) and it came out as pure British.
“This is why I belong there. It was just everything to me. But I made friends with everyone and told them, ‘Make sure I have a home when I come back’. One day I would love to do it again.”
The ‘All About That Bass’ hitmaker thinks the 29-year-old singer will be a good addition to the show and will get along well with her fellow coaches Sir Tom Jones, Olly Murs and will.i.am.
Meghan added: “I love Anne-Marie. They could not have picked a better person for the job. She is the best. I messaged her on Instagram and said, ‘Thank you a million times for everything and for doing this. You are going to be so good at this. I am not worried at all’.
“I told her the guys were so nice, and to hit me up if she had any questions. She is so talented and can sing anything. Anne-Marie will be the best thing about the show.”
Meghan is planning to take a short maternity leave where “no one” outside of her family speaks to her for three months.
She explained: “I’m at the end of my second trimester, my body is wobbling and I can’t see my feet. We’ve discussed mat leave and I want three months where no one talks to me and I can learn to breastfeed and be a mum.
“If I crawl back into work, I want to start with songwriting – I can crawl into my home studio with the baby.”
